At present, there are two major methods to measure the cylindrical threads, one is the contact method by thread measuring machine and the other one is the three-wire method (and two-ball method) by length measuring machine. However, the measurement results by the two methods are different in some ways, which leads to controversy. This paper presents the structural principles of cylindrical screw thread measuring by thread measuring machine, constructs the geometric model of contour scanning, designs the algorithm of tip radius compensation, and analyzes the error factors of the testing method. The profile scanning method of thread comprehensive measuring machine proposed in this paper has the characteristics of high measuring accuracy, high speed, comprehensive parameters, automatic detection process and little human interference.
